COURSE NEWS: T.S. Jack Petchey Trip

Experience sea training onboard a modern power vessel. You’ll learn navigation, bridge team duties, seamanship, deck work, engineering, catering plus experience other duties needed to operate a vessel at sea.

Places: 12 cadets (with two supervisors*, one male and one female)

Age restrictions: 12 up to 18

Cost: £310 per cadet (Bursaries are available)

Dates: 21st – 27th October 2017

Voyage: Poole – Gosport

Remembrance Sunday Parade

Hundreds fell silent across the town during the Remembrance Sunday parade and service to pay their respects to those who sacrificed their lives.

The Mayor of Windsor and Maidenhead, Cllr Sayanora Luxton, joined councillors, veterans, community groups and military cadet squadrons for the service on Sunday.

Official wreaths were laid at the foot of the Memorial Cross by the Vice Lord Lieutenant Mr Jeffery Branch at the war memorial outside the Town Hall in St Ives Road.

Maidenhead Sea Cadets were out in force as a Unit, displaying just some of the Values we hold dear to us.
